Besuchen Sie zwei Der besten Reiseziele Neuseelands an einem unvergesslichen Tagesausflug! Erleben Sie das wahre Mittelerde auf einer 2,5-stündigen Tour durch das Hobbiton Movie Set. Spazieren Sie durch die berühmten Hobbit Holes, machen Sie unvergessliche Fotos, besuchen Sie berühmte Drehorte und genießen Sie einen lokal gebrauten Apfelwein, Bier oder alkoholfreien Drink in der legendären Green Dragon Pension. Dann fahren Sie weiter nach Rotorua, um Te Puia und das Whakarewarewa Geothermal Valley zu besuchen, wo Sie dem mächtigen Pōhutu Geysir, dem größten aktiven Geysir der südlichen Hemisphäre, sprudelnden Schlammbecken und einheimischen Kiwivögeln gegenüberstehen. Hören Sie, wie Māori-Führer Geschichten, Traditionen und Wissen austauschen, die über Generationen weitergegeben wurden. Beenden Sie Ihren Besuch in den Holz- und Steinschnitzschulen, wo talentierte Schüler traditionelles Māori-Handwerk bewahren und diese wertvollen Kunstformen für zukünftige Generationen am Leben erhalten. Eine bemerkenswerte Reise durch Filmmagie, Geothermiewunder, Tierwelt und reiche Māori-Kultur.

The Grand Finale Full Day of Our Amazing Holiday!

Three generations (my parents, husband, kids—17 & 15–and I) enjoyed our excursions to Rotorua and Hobbiton immensely! Our group included four others (a married couple and two sisters) as well as our guide Jon, who narrated during our drive to share interesting information about NZ and the sights we were admiring (such as the magical low mist from which Aotearoa got its name), gave updates on our progress toward our activities, and answered the questions everyone asked along the way. The van seats twelve, including the driver and front passenger seats. The rest of the seats are in a 3/3/4 configuration. I found the seats comfortable and some of us even took some cat naps during the excursion. We were provided with bottled water and snacks like crisps/chips and cookies. It’s a very full day. 12 hours is an accurate estimate (with traffic, our RT was a bit longer, but also Jon was great about allowing us all time to shop for souvenirs at our respective stops, which adds minutes here and there but made the day more personal/special). He also brought us to a wonderful lunch spot between Rotorua and Hobbiton that was peaceful and featured delicious burgers and chips/fries! Te Puia in Rotorua was fantastic. Our guide, Moi, had such charm and engaging energy—not to mention a wealth of knowledge. The tour there is about 1.5 hours. We loved seeing kiwi and were lucky to see the geysers shoot water up high, with the winds bringing the mist to us! We appreciated learning more about the natural wonders and Māori customs/traditions and history. Hobbiton was a whimsical, gorgeous dreamscape. Not all of those in our group had seen the movie or read the books—but the clips featured on the bus coupled with the incredible details of the set made permanent and the beauty of the farmland captivated us all nonetheless. It was so much fun to explore do 2.5 hours, including our time in a hobbit home that is fully furnished and made to be touched/enjoyed. Because Jon took care of everything—checking us in at the stops; pointing us to shops, toilets, places to get snacks or treats; guiding us to assembly or queue areas; giving us preview info of what to expect; gathering us after—we could simply relax and enjoy the experiences. Having him drive allowed us more rest/relaxation time, which was a treat. Best of all, Jon clearly enjoys being a guide and aims to ensure everyone is comfortable and having the best time possible. He was a definite highlight of our day (so much so that my mom gave him a thank you hug at the end). This was definitely one of the best days on an amazing vacation!
